Tire Shredder

Tire shredders play a very large role in tire recycling.  Usually one of the first steps to converting whole tires into some usable product or something that can be put in a landfill is to shred them.

Tires are incredibly durable and resilient to destruction.  It requires a great deal of force to tear them apart.  For this reason, tire shredders tend to have more power and more torque than garbage shredders or wood shredders.

The most popular type of tire shredder is called a shear shredder.  These are typically slow speed with two shafts of knives.  Most of these machines are equipped with built in safeties so that if a foreign object falls into the machine the machine will reverse before serious damage is done to the knives or shafts.

Tire shredders for doing low volume passenger tire shredding may cost as little as $50,000 on the lower end.  Shredders for higher volume passenger tire or for truck tire shredding require several hundred horsepower and typically run on the far side of $125,000 and some machines sell for over half a million dollars.  Any of these machines may be stationary units that are set in one place and hooked to three phase power or portable machines with engines or generators.  Portables are always more expensive than stationary because of the extras needed to make them move and provide power.
